    /**
     * we generate a self signed certificate for the sake of testing - RSA
     */
    public Certificate createCert(
        PublicKey       pubKey,
        PrivateKey      privKey,
        String          issuerEmail,
        String          subjectEmail)
        throws Exception
    {
        //
        // distinguished name table.
        //
        Hashtable                   issuerAttrs = new Hashtable();

        issuerAttrs.put(X509Principal.C, "AU");
        issuerAttrs.put(X509Principal.O, "The Legion of the Bouncy Castle");
        issuerAttrs.put(X509Principal.L, "Melbourne");
        issuerAttrs.put(X509Principal.ST, "Victoria");
        issuerAttrs.put(X509Principal.EmailAddress, issuerEmail);

        Hashtable                   subjectAttrs = new Hashtable();

        subjectAttrs.put(X509Principal.C, "AU");
        subjectAttrs.put(X509Principal.O, "The Legion of the Bouncy Castle");
        subjectAttrs.put(X509Principal.L, "Melbourne");
        subjectAttrs.put(X509Principal.ST, "Victoria");
        subjectAttrs.put(X509Principal.EmailAddress, subjectEmail);

        Vector order = new Vector();
        order.add(X509Principal.C);
        order.add(X509Principal.O);
        order.add(X509Principal.L);
        order.add(X509Principal.ST);
        order.add(X509Principal.EmailAddress);

        //
        // extensions
        //

        //
        // create the certificate - version 3
        //
        X509V3CertificateGenerator  certGen = new X509V3CertificateGenerator();

        certGen.setSerialNumber(BigInteger.valueOf(1));
        certGen.setIssuerDN(new X509Principal(order, issuerAttrs));
        certGen.setNotBefore(new Date(System.currentTimeMillis() - 1000L * 60 * 60 * 24 * 30));
        certGen.setNotAfter(new Date(System.currentTimeMillis() + (1000L * 60 * 60 * 24 * 30)));
        certGen.setSubjectDN(new X509Principal(order, subjectAttrs));
        certGen.setPublicKey(pubKey);
        certGen.setSignatureAlgorithm("MD5WithRSAEncryption");

        return certGen.generate(privKey);
    }

    private void testSupportedTypes(PrivateKey privKey, Certificate[] chain)
        throws Exception
    {
        basicStoreTest(privKey, chain, "PKCS12");
        basicStoreTest(privKey, chain, "BCPKCS12");
        basicStoreTest(privKey, chain, "PKCS12-DEF");

        basicStoreTest(privKey, chain, "PKCS12-3DES-40RC2");
        basicStoreTest(privKey, chain, "PKCS12-3DES-3DES");

        basicStoreTest(privKey, chain, "PKCS12-DEF-3DES-40RC2");
        basicStoreTest(privKey, chain, "PKCS12-DEF-3DES-3DES");
    }

    private void basicStoreTest(PrivateKey privKey, Certificate[] chain, String type)
        throws Exception
    {
        KeyStore store = KeyStore.getInstance(type, "BC");

        store.load(null, null);

        store.setKeyEntry("key", privKey, null, chain);

        ByteArrayOutputStream bOut = new ByteArrayOutputStream();

        store.store(bOut, passwd);

        store.load(new ByteArrayInputStream(bOut.toByteArray()), passwd);

        Key k = store.getKey("key", null);

        if (!k.equals(privKey))
        {
            fail("private key didn't match");
        }

        Certificate[] c = store.getCertificateChain("key");

        if (c.length != chain.length || !c[0].equals(chain[0]))
        {
            fail("certificates didn't match");
        }

        if (type.contains("DEF"))
        {
            if (c[0] instanceof X509CertificateObject)
            {
                fail("wrong certificate type found");
            }
        }

        // check attributes
        PKCS12BagAttributeCarrier b1 = (PKCS12BagAttributeCarrier)k;
        PKCS12BagAttributeCarrier b2 = (PKCS12BagAttributeCarrier)chain[0];

        if (b1.getBagAttribute(PKCSObjectIdentifiers.pkcs_9_at_friendlyName) != null)
        {
            DERBMPString name = (DERBMPString)b1.getBagAttribute(PKCSObjectIdentifiers.pkcs_9_at_friendlyName);

            if (!name.equals(new DERBMPString("key")))
            {
                fail("friendly name wrong");
            }
        }
        else
        {
            fail("no friendly name found on key");
        }

        if (b1.getBagAttribute(PKCSObjectIdentifiers.pkcs_9_at_localKeyId) != null)
        {
            ASN1OctetString id = (ASN1OctetString)b1.getBagAttribute(PKCSObjectIdentifiers.pkcs_9_at_localKeyId);

            if (!id.equals(b2.getBagAttribute(PKCSObjectIdentifiers.pkcs_9_at_localKeyId)))
            {
                fail("local key id mismatch");
            }
        }
        else
        {
            fail("no local key id found");
        }

        //
        // check algorithm types.
        //
        ASN1InputStream aIn = new ASN1InputStream(bOut.toByteArray());

        Pfx pfx = Pfx.getInstance(aIn.readObject());

        ContentInfo cInfo = pfx.getAuthSafe();

        ASN1OctetString auth = (ASN1OctetString)cInfo.getContent();

        aIn = new ASN1InputStream(auth.getOctets());
        ASN1Sequence s1 = (ASN1Sequence)aIn.readObject();

        ContentInfo c1 = ContentInfo.getInstance(s1.getObjectAt(0));
        ContentInfo c2 = ContentInfo.getInstance(s1.getObjectAt(1));

        aIn = new ASN1InputStream(((ASN1OctetString)c1.getContent()).getOctets());

        SafeBag sb = SafeBag.getInstance((((ASN1Sequence)aIn.readObject()).getObjectAt(0)));

        EncryptedPrivateKeyInfo encInfo = EncryptedPrivateKeyInfo.getInstance(sb.getBagValue());

        if (!encInfo.getEncryptionAlgorithm().getAlgorithm().equals(PKCSObjectIdentifiers.pbeWithSHAAnd3_KeyTripleDES_CBC))
        {
            fail("key encryption algorithm wrong");
        }

        // check the key encryption

        // check the certificate encryption
        EncryptedData cb = EncryptedData.getInstance(c2.getContent());

        if (type.endsWith("3DES"))
        {
            if (!cb.getEncryptionAlgorithm().getAlgorithm().equals(PKCSObjectIdentifiers.pbeWithSHAAnd3_KeyTripleDES_CBC))
            {
                fail("expected 3DES found: " + cb.getEncryptionAlgorithm().getAlgorithm());
            }
        }
        else if (type.endsWith("40RC2"))
        {
            if (!cb.getEncryptionAlgorithm().getAlgorithm().equals(PKCSObjectIdentifiers.pbeWithSHAAnd40BitRC2_CBC))
            {
                fail("expected 40 bit RC2 found: " + cb.getEncryptionAlgorithm().getAlgorithm());
            }
        }
        else
        {
            if (!cb.getEncryptionAlgorithm().getAlgorithm().equals(PKCSObjectIdentifiers.pbeWithSHAAnd40BitRC2_CBC))
            {
                fail("expected 40 bit RC2 found: " + cb.getEncryptionAlgorithm().getAlgorithm());
            }
        }
    }
